Uthappanaickanur is a village in Usilampatti Taluk of Madurai district in Tamil Nadu. Its Census location code is 640794.
About Uthappanaickanur village record
The source record places Uthappanaickanur in Usilampatti Taluk of Madurai district, Tamil Nadu. Its Census village code is 640794.
The Census 2011 record reports population 6,879, 1,729 households, area 3,376.10 hectares, PIN code 625247.

|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Village name | Uthappanaickanur |
| Census village code | 640794 |
| State | Tamil Nadu |
| State code | 33 |
| District | Madurai |
| District code | 623 |
| Taluk / Sub-District | Usilampatti |
| Sub-district code | 05838 |
| Census year | 2011 |
| Population | 6,879 |
| Households | 1,729 |
| Male population | 3,522 |
| Female population | 3,357 |
| Sex ratio | 953 females per 1,000 males |
| Scheduled Castes population | 493 |
| Scheduled Tribes population | 0 |
| Area | 3,376.10 hectares |
| Population density | 204 people per sq. km |
| PIN code | 625247 |
| CD block | Usilampatti |
| Gram panchayat | Uthappanaickanur |
| Nearest statutory town | Usilampatti |
| Nearest statutory town distance | 9 km |
Facilities and amenities in Uthappanaickanur
The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.
| Facility category | Facility or service | Census 2011 status |
|---|---|---|
| Education | Government primary school | Available in village; 10 reported |
| Education | Government middle school | Available in village; 4 reported |
| Education | Government secondary school | Available in village; 1 reported |
| Education | Government senior secondary school | Available in village; 1 reported |
| Health | Community health centre | 0 reported |
| Health | Primary health centre | 1 reported |
| Health | Primary health sub-centre | 1 reported |
| Health | Allopathic hospital | 0 reported |
| Health | Dispensary | 1 reported |
| Health | Veterinary hospital | 1 reported |
| Water and sanitation | Treated tap water | Available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Untreated tap water | Available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Total sanitation campaign coverage | Not available in village |
| Water and sanitation | Community toilet complex | Not available in village |
| Communication | Post office | Available in village |
| Communication | Sub post office |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Communication | Mobile phone coverage | Available in village |
| Communication | Internet / CSC |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| Public bus service | Available in village |
| Transport and roads | Private bus service | Available in village |
| Transport and roads | Railway station |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Transport and roads | Pucca road | Available in village |
| Transport and roads | All-weather road |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| ATM | Not available in village |
| Banking and public services | Commercial bank | Not available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away |
| Banking and public services | Cooperative bank |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| PDS shop |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| Anganwadi centre | Available in village |
| Banking and public services | ASHA worker | Available in village |
| Power | Domestic power supply | Available in village; 20 hours/day |
| Power | Agriculture power supply | Available in village; 18 hours/day |
| Power | Power supply for all users | Available in village; 22 hours/day |
